"I wandered Plaza Bolívar and felt its status as the historical heart of Bogotá — it's the main square housing Colombia’s Palace of Justice, the Cathedral of Bogotá, the mayor’s office, and the Capitol Building, with buildings dating back to the 16th century; under Spanish rule it hosted bullfights, circus acts, and markets, and I had to watch out for the plethora of pigeons." - Matthew Kepnes

Plaza Bolivar is the heart of Bogota - with the Supreme Court Palace on one end, Government buildings scattered about and the cathedral on another end. The Plaza is the site of numerous historical and tragic events. Lots of pigeons, vendors, and vibrant life activities, with the Mint and Botero Museum just one block East at the start of La Candelaria. This is a place to appreciate history of Colombia and Bogota’s past. Many very good restaurants just 1-3 blocks East of the Plaza.
